Satpal And Others vs State Of U P And Others

High Court Of Judicature at Allahabad|24 April, 2018
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

Court No. - 1
Case :- CRIMINAL MISC. WRIT PETITION No. - 10504 of 2018 Petitioner :- Satpal And 2 Others Respondent :- State Of U.P. And 2 Others Counsel for Petitioner :- Rama Shankar Mishra Counsel for Respondent :- G.A.
Hon'ble Ramesh Sinha,J. Hon'ble Dinesh Kumar Singh-I,J.
Heard Sri Rama Shankar Mishra, learned counsel for the petitioners, Sri Prabhash Pandey, learned A.G.A. for the State and perused the impugned F.I.R. as well as material brought on record.
This petition has been filed with the prayer to quash the F.I.R. dated 03.04.2018 registered as Case Crime No. 347 of 2018, under Sections 147, 148, 452, 307, 504, 506, IPC, Police Station Kotwali Dehat, District Bulandshahar.
Learned counsel for the petitioners submits that it is a case of no injury, the said fact is mentioned in para no. 7 of the present petition. From the perusal of the FIR, no offence is made out against the petitioners, hence the same be quashed.
Learned A.G.A. for the State opposed the prayer for quashing but could not dispute the aforesaid fact as argued by learned counsel for the petitioners.
Considering the submissions advanced by learned counsel for the parties and nature of the allegations, it is directed that the petitioners shall not be arrested in above mentioned case, till the submission of the police report under section 173(2) Cr.P.C. but shall co-operate with the investigation of the case.
With the above direction this petition is finally disposed of.
(Dinesh Kumar Singh-I, J.) (Ramesh Sinha, J.) Order Date :- 24.4.2018 VKG
